Chicken Pulao

Chicken Pulao is a South Indian Dish in which chicken is cooked along with rice. In Kerala, we make only Chicken Biriyani in which the chicken is prepared separately and then rice and the chicken are arranged layer by layer and then put on dum or baked. Pachoru

Pachoru is an ancient Christian delicay. It is usually made during Church Festivals. In olden days, when one’s wishes come true, people used to make Pachoru and take it to the church and distribute it to the devotees, on the festival day.
